Understanding Robotic Vacuum Cleaners

Before checking out the best alternatives, it's necessary to understand what robotic vacuum provide. These devices are autonomous devices developed to clean floors with little or no human intervention. Equipped with innovative sensors, programs, and often Wi-Fi connection, they can browse spaces, avoid barriers, and even be managed through smart devices or wise home systems.

Key Features to Consider

When picking a robotic vacuum, numerous functions need to be thought about. These include:

  • Navigation Technology: Some models use random navigation, while others use advanced mapping systems.
  •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), this impacts the vacuum's capability to get dirt and debris.
  • Battery Life: Important for larger homes to ensure the vacuum can clean up an entire area on a single charge.
  • Dustbin Capacity: A bigger capability suggests less regular emptying.
  • Smart Features: Connectivity to apps, compatibility with Alexa or Google Assistant, etc.
  • Terrain Compatibility: Ability to shift in between carpets and tough floorings efficiently.

1. iRobot Roomba i7+

The iRobot Roomba i7+ is typically related to as one of the best robotic vacuums available. Its wise mapping innovation permits users to produce specific space mappings, making it simple to clean particular locations of the house as needed. The i7+ includes a self-emptying base, which significantly lowers the frequency of upkeep. 2. Roborock S7

The Roborock S7 stands out for its capability to mop and vacuum all at once, making it a flexible option for cleaning tasks. With its sophisticated LiDAR navigation, the S7 efficiently maps and navigates rooms, making sure no area is neglected. Its remarkable suction power and long battery life make it ideal for larger homes.

3. Eufy RoboVac 11S

For those on a spending plan, the Eufy RoboVac 11S supplies outstanding value without sacrificing efficiency. Although it does not have clever features like app control, it's praised for its slim design, enabling it to reach locations other vacuums may miss. It is an excellent option for those trying to find a simple and effective cleaning solution.

4. Neato Botvac D7

The Neato Botvac D7 includes laser-guided navigation for exact cleaning and extensive floor mapping. Its D-shape design enables it to reach corners better than round vacuums. With strong suction power and the capability to change cleaning modes for different floor types, the D7 is a robust choice for thorough cleaning.

5. Shark IQ Robot RV1001AE

The Shark IQ Robot RV1001AE integrates smart mapping with a self-emptying base, providing benefit comparable to the iRobot i7+. It's well-reviewed for its effective suction and good performance on carpets and tough floorings alike. Plus, it has an user-friendly app user interface for scheduling and monitoring cleaning sessions.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Are robotic vacuum worth the investment?

A1: Yes, robotic vacuums conserve effort and time, keep daily cleanliness, and often included sophisticated functions such as smart home integration. They are especially helpful for hectic families or people with limited mobility.

Q2: How do I preserve a robotic vacuum?

A2: Maintain your robotic vacuum by:

  • Regularly emptying the dustbin.
  • Cleaning the brushes and filters according to the maker's directions.
  • Making sure sensing units remain devoid of dust and blockages.

Q3: Can robotic vacuums tidy carpets successfully?

Q4: Do robotic vacuums work well with family pet hair?

A4: Yes, numerous robotic vacuums are created particularly to choose up pet hair. Designs with more powerful suction and specialized brushes can successfully manage family pet hair on different surface areas.

Q5: How frequently should I run my robotic vacuum?

A5: This depends upon your home's tidiness and foot traffic. Running it day-to-day or every other day is normally suggested for optimum cleanliness, specifically in homes with pets.
